Abstract

A turnover device of an ultra-thick vertical continuous casting machine comprises a hydraulic cylinder. A hydraulic rod of the hydraulic cylinder is connected with the bottom end of a turnover frame. A guide frame matched with a guide groove in a dummy bar is welded to the side face of the turnover frame. A bearing hook for bearing the head of the dummy bar is welded to the turnover frame, and the side is further connected with bearing rollers for supporting the dummy bar and a casting blank. The turnover frame is further connected with a cooling device for cooling the casting blank. The turnover frame is connected with a fixed support through a supporting point. The turnover frame can be driven by the hydraulic cylinder to rotate from a vertical position to a horizontal position around the supporting point in a reciprocating manner. According to the turnover device, the casting blank and the dummy bar can be turned over to the horizontal position from the vertical position, the dummy bar is reset through a horizontal movement device after ingot removing and blank discharging are completed, then the dummy bar is turned over to the vertical position from the horizontal position by the turnover device to wait for casting, and the production efficiency is improved.

Description

technical field [0001] The invention belongs to the technical field of metallurgical equipment, in particular to an overturning device for an extra-thick vertical continuous casting machine. Background technique [0002] At present, the existing extra-thick vertical continuous casting machine is clamped and driven by the secondary cooling clamping section to drive the billet during casting, and is equipped with a vertical cutting machine. And structural limitation, its overturning device can't be overturned to the horizontal state when discharging, and production efficiency is low. Contents of the invention [0003] In order to overcome the above-mentioned shortcomings of the prior art, the object of the present invention is to provide an overturning device for an extra-thick vertical continuous casting machine, which improves production efficiency.
